The BMW iX M60 represents a seismic shift in the automotive landscape, proving that electrification doesn't mean the death of performance. This isn't just another electric SUV with a premium badge: it's a statement that the future of luxury performance can be both sustainable and utterly thrilling. When 610 horsepower arrives in near-silence, accompanied by the kind of build quality and tech innovation that only BMW's flagship can deliver, you know the game has fundamentally changed.

The Electric M Experience

Step inside the iX M60 and you're immediately transported into BMW's vision of the electric future. The cabin feels more like a luxury lounge than a traditional SUV interior, with sustainable materials throughout that don't compromise on premium feel. The curved display stretches across the dashboard, running BMW's latest iDrive 8 system with crystal-clear graphics and lightning-fast responses.

But it's when you press the start button that the iX M60 reveals its true character. There's no rumbling V8, no theatrical exhaust note, just an almost eerie silence that precedes devastating performance. The dual-motor setup delivers instant torque in a way that internal combustion simply cannot match, launching this 5,700-pound SUV from rest to 60 mph in just 3.6 seconds.

Performance That Redefines Expectations

The iX M60's performance credentials go far beyond straight-line acceleration. BMW's engineers have worked magic with the suspension tuning, using adaptive dampers and air springs to create a ride that's both comfortable for daily driving and controlled when you're pushing hard through mountain roads. The instant torque delivery means there's never a moment of hesitation, whether you're merging onto a highway or overtaking slower traffic.

What's particularly impressive is how BMW has managed to disguise the considerable weight. The low-mounted battery pack creates a surprisingly low center of gravity for such a tall vehicle, and the torque vectoring between the front and rear motors provides remarkable stability and control. It may not have the visceral soundtrack of an M5 Competition, but the sheer effortless nature of its performance is intoxicating in its own right.

Range and Real-World Usability

Beyond the performance metrics, the iX M60 succeeds as a practical luxury SUV. The EPA-rated 280 miles of range proves realistic in mixed driving, and the 195 kW DC fast-charging capability means you can add significant range during a coffee break. The interior space is genuinely impressive, with rear passengers enjoying limousine-like legroom and a panoramic glass roof that makes the cabin feel even more spacious.

The cargo area is well-designed and practical, though the sloping roofline does limit ultimate capacity compared to more upright rivals. BMW has clearly prioritized style and aerodynamics over maximum utility, a trade-off that makes sense given the iX M60's positioning as a performance flagship rather than a pure utility vehicle.

Technology and Innovation

The iX M60 showcases BMW's latest technological innovations, from the hexagonal steering wheel to the crystal-effect interior trim that actually lights up. The Harman Kardon sound system fills the silent cabin with crystal-clear audio, while features like the parking assistant and 360-degree cameras make maneuvering this large SUV surprisingly easy in tight spaces.

2023 BMW iX M60

Dual-Motor All-Wheel Drive Electric SUV

MSRP: $108,900

0-60 MPH 3.6s
Range 280mi
Power 610hp
DC Charge 195kW

Powertrain

Motor Type Dual Permanent Magnet
Battery 111.5 kWh Lithium-ion
Architecture 400V
Peak Power 610 hp
Peak Torque 811 lb-ft

Transmission

Type Single-Speed Electric
Drive All-Wheel Drive
Torque Vectoring Electronic

Dimensions

Length 195.0 in
Width 77.4 in
Height 66.8 in
Curb Weight 5,769 lbs

Range & Charging

EPA Range 280 miles
DC Fast Charge 195 kW max
10-80% Charge 35 minutes
Efficiency 86 MPGe
